首页
学习
活动
专区
圈层
工具
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

换域名的步骤

换域名的步骤通常涉及以下几个关键环节:

1. 域名购买与准备

  • 购买新域名:首先需要在域名注册商处购买一个新的域名。
  • 检查域名状态:确保新域名已经完全解析并处于激活状态。

2. DNS设置

  • 旧域名DNS解析:修改旧域名的DNS解析记录,指向新域名的服务器IP地址。
  • 新域名DNS配置:在新域名的DNS管理面板中设置A记录、CNAME记录等,确保域名能够正确解析到服务器。

3. 服务器配置

  • 更新服务器配置:如果网站是通过服务器上的配置文件(如Apache的.htaccess或Nginx的配置文件)来处理域名请求的,需要更新这些文件以反映新的域名。
  • 数据库更新:如果网站数据库中存储了旧域名的信息,需要更新这些信息以匹配新域名。

4. 网站内容更新

  • 代码中的硬编码域名:检查网站代码中是否有硬编码的旧域名引用,并将其替换为新域名。
  • 重定向设置:为了保持SEO友好和用户体验,通常需要设置301永久重定向,将旧域名的请求重定向到新域名。

5. 测试与验证

  • 本地测试:在本地环境中测试新域名的解析和网站访问情况。
  • 在线测试:在服务器上部署更新后,通过不同网络环境测试新域名的访问情况。

6. 监控与维护

  • 监控网站状态:确保新域名下的网站正常运行,监控服务器日志和访问数据。
  • 定期维护:定期检查DNS设置和服务器配置,确保一切正常。

示例代码(Nginx重定向配置)

代码语言:txt
复制
server {
    listen 80;
    server_name old-domain.com www.old-domain.com;
    return 301 $scheme://new-domain.com$request_uri;
}

server {
    listen 80;
    server_name new-domain.com www.new-domain.com;
    root /var/www/new-domain;
    index index.html index.htm;

    location / {
        try_files $uri $uri/ =404;
    }
}

参考链接

通过以上步骤,可以确保域名更换过程的顺利进行,同时保持网站的正常访问和SEO效果。如果在过程中遇到问题,通常需要检查DNS解析、服务器配置和代码中的域名引用等方面。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

没有搜到相关的文章

扫码

添加站长 进交流群

领取专属 10元无门槛券

手把手带您无忧上云

扫码加入开发者社群

热门标签

活动推荐

    运营活动

    活动名称
    广告关闭
    领券